What is the Transparency and Consent Framework (TCF)?
The TCF was developed by the Interactive Advertising Bureau (IAB) Europe to assist in compliance with information defense laws, especially in relation to online marketing. Its primary goal is to enable publishers, advertisers, and technology service providers to get and handle user authorization for the processing of personal information.
Secret Objectives of TCF:Legal Compliance: Ensures that digital marketing practices abide by GDPR and other privacy guidelines.User Control: Empowers users by providing control over their information and how it is utilized.Transparency: Provides clear details about data processing activities, assisting users make informed choices.Browsing the TCF Official Site

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)What is the purpose of the TCF?
The main function of the TCF is to offer a standardized structure for obtaining and handling user approval for data processing in compliance with GDPR and other privacy laws.
Who established the TCF?
The TCF was developed by the Interactive Advertising Bureau (IAB) Europe.
How does TCF advantage users?
TCF empowers users by providing them greater control over their personal data, ensuring they are notified about how their information will be utilized and allowing them to supply or withdraw consent.
Is TCF just applicable to Europe?
While TCF was designed with European guidelines in mind, its concepts of transparency and permission can be suitable in other regions trying to find compliance with comparable personal privacy laws.
How can companies accredit their compliance with TCF?
Organizations can certify their compliance by sticking to the TCF specifications and undergoing the certification process detailed on the TCF Official Site.
What is a Consent Management Platform (CMP)?
A CMP is a customized tool that assists organizations gather, manage, and document user authorization in accordance with TCF Certificate Validity standards.
